How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Central Norwalk?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Central Norwalk Studio Apartments | $2,502 | $1,495 | $2,867 |
| Central Norwalk 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,957 | $1,650 | $4,282 |
Central Norwalk 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,824 | $2,400 | $6,392 |
| Central Norwalk 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,582 | $3,200 | $6,322 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Central Norwalk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Central Norwalk with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Central Norwalk is at 20 N Taylor Condos listed at $2,600.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Central Norwalk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Central Norwalk is $3,824.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Central Norwalk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Central Norwalk is a 1,576 square feet unit starting from $4,610 at The Waypointe.
What is the average size for Central Norwalk 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Central Norwalk is currently 793 sq ft.
